Abstract

The ways and possibilities of using the virtual laboratory at the classes in microbiology, virology, immunology with the techniques of microbiological researches for students major in laboratory diagnostics were discussed in the article. Given the limitations of the impromptu laboratory within the classroom, we have compared all aspects of the rational obtaining the practical skills by the students. We have analyzed the criteria that determine the use of electronic resources for the educational purposes to teach students at the department of microbiology and virology.
